CBD Oil Cancer Dosage

Admittedly, the available dosing guidelines leave much to be desired. No matter how you approach using CBD oil for cancer, everyone would be well-advised to follow the same series of steps. Distilled from patient testimony, small-scale studies, and ongoing self-experimentation, these guidelines should still be considered only as suggestions.

It would also be wise to remember that each patient and illness is different. Rigorous and large-scale clinical research still needs to be done for more accurate CBD oil cancer dosage recommendations.

First, and perhaps most importantly, speak with a qualified physician about your plans to adopt CBD oil into your therapeutic regime. Many healthcare practitioners, especially in states that already have viable medical marijuana systems in place, have seen the beneficial results firsthand. There are now more doctors than ever before who are open to discussing how best to use CBD oil in conjunction with traditional cancer treatments.

Because CBD is metabolized in the liver, and CBD oil cancer dosages tend to be at the higher end of the spectrum, they can affect the efficacy or potency of other drugs in your treatment plan. Conventional cancer treatments often involve a complicated, customized cocktail of drugs. If CBD oil affects one of the drugs in any way, it could throw off the entire cancer treatment program.

A doctor can monitor blood levels and make adjustments as needed. This drug interaction is one of the primary reasons why it is so important to speak with your doctor beforehand. Cannabidiol oil is considered safe, but high-dose CBD taken without proper titration can cause some side effects. While these clear up by themselves over time and are harmless, they can be somewhat unpleasant. Thankfully, CBD can easily be broken up into smaller doses throughout the day. Apart from allowing your body to get used to CBD at a pace it can handle, taking small doses intermittently also encourages better absorption, with less waste in the digestive system.

The next step is being patient with the process. While CBD oil has shown great potential, it's by no means a miracle drug that will evaporate a tumor overnight.

Studies have explored the ways CBD oil works within the body, and it seems to work through a slow process of therapeutic accumulation rather than an acute treatment. In many cases, it can take a few weeks to achieve the optimum dosage. However, if you choose, you could discuss a more aggressive, robust dosage regimen with your doctor.

As mentioned, CBD is not associated with toxicity in high doses, but do not attempt to try this on your own. At the moment, most traceable data seem to be only in the preclinical stage of the study. Although cannabinoids interact mostly at the level of the currently recognized cannabinoid receptors, they might have cross reactivity, such as at opioid receptors. Patients with malignant disease represent a cohort within health care that have some of the greatest unmet needs despite the availability of a plethora of guideline-driven disease-modulating treatments and pain and symptom management options. Cannabinoid therapies are varied and versatile, and can be offered as pharmaceuticals nabilone, dronabinol, and nabiximols , dried botanical material, and edible organic oils infused with cannabis extracts. Cannabinoid therapy regimens can be creative, involving combinations of all of the aforementioned modalities. Patients with malignant disease, at all points of their disease trajectory, could be candidates for cannabinoid therapies whether as monotherapies or as adjuvants.
